The gfs file extension is associated with Microsoft SharePoint Workspace, known as Microsoft Groove in previous version.
The gfs file is a stub file that provides a point of contact between the original file contents and the Microsoft Windows file system for a file that is fetched by a member of a Groove File Sharing workspace or a SharePoint Workspace Shared Folder workspace.
If you delete the gfs file, or if you change the gfs extension and then open the file, the file will be likely to be irreparably damaged by the opening application. This damage makes the original file contents unavailable from either the workspace or Windows.

The gfs file extension is also related to some old file splitting program called GGFileSplit.
Most likely some old format without support from developer. No further information could be found.
